How much does a Ambulatory-Outpatient Clinic Nurse (LPN) make in Columbus, GA?

As of March 01, 2025, the average annual salary for a Ambulatory-Outpatient Clinic Nurse (LPN) in Columbus, GA is $50,800. Salary.com reports that pay typically ranges from $46,500 to $55,700, with most professionals earning between $42,585 and $60,161.

75th Percentile $55,700 $4,642 $1,071 $27
Average $50,800 $4,233 $977 $24
25th Percentile $46,500 $3,875 $894 $22
